1. Introduction to URL Shortening
URL shortening is a method over the internet through which a protracted URL is often transformed right into a shorter, additional manageable type. This shortened URL redirects to the initial prolonged URL when visited. Expert services like Bitly and TinyURL are well-regarded samples of URL shorteners. The necessity for URL shortening arose with the advent of social media marketing platforms like Twitter, in which character restrictions for posts made it hard to share very long URLs.

Beyond social websites, URL shorteners are beneficial in marketing and advertising campaigns, email messages, and printed media where by lengthy URLs might be cumbersome.

two. Main Components of a URL Shortener
A URL shortener ordinarily is made up of the subsequent factors:

Net Interface: Here is the front-finish element the place users can enter their lengthy URLs and obtain shortened variations. It might be a simple kind over a Online page.
Databases: A database is critical to keep the mapping concerning the original extended URL as well as shortened Variation. Databases like MySQL, PostgreSQL, or NoSQL possibilities like MongoDB may be used.
Redirection Logic: This is actually the backend logic that normally takes the small URL and redirects the person into the corresponding long URL. This logic is usually executed in the net server or an application layer.
API: Several URL shorteners supply an API making sure that 3rd-bash purposes can programmatically shorten URLs and retrieve the initial extended URLs.
3. Planning the URL Shortening Algorithm
The crux of a URL shortener lies in its algorithm for converting an extended URL into a brief just one. Various procedures is often utilized, for example:

Hashing: The extensive URL could be hashed into a fixed-dimensions string, which serves because the short URL. Even so, hash collisions (various URLs causing precisely the same hash) need to be managed.
Base62 Encoding: A single typical method is to implement Base62 encoding (which utilizes 62 people: 0-nine, A-Z, plus a-z) on an integer ID. The ID corresponds into the entry within the databases. This technique ensures that the small URL is as short as you can.
Random String Technology: A further approach is usually to deliver a random string of a fixed length (e.g., six people) and check if it’s now in use from the databases. Otherwise, it’s assigned on the long URL.
four. Database Management
The database schema for just a URL shortener will likely be uncomplicated, with two Key fields:

ID: A unique identifier for every URL entry.
Prolonged URL: The first URL that needs to be shortened.
Quick URL/Slug: The small Variation in the URL, generally stored as a novel string.
Along with these, you might like to retail store metadata including the creation date, expiration date, and the amount of periods the shorter URL continues to be accessed.

5. Handling Redirection
Redirection can be a essential Portion of the URL shortener's Procedure. Every time a person clicks on a brief URL, the company needs to rapidly retrieve the original URL from your database and redirect the user making use of an HTTP 301 (long lasting redirect) or 302 (short term redirect) standing code.

Overall performance is essential listed here, as the procedure must be nearly instantaneous. Approaches like database indexing and caching (e.g., employing Redis or Memcached) can be utilized to hurry up the retrieval process.

6. Protection Concerns
Safety is a substantial worry in URL shorteners:

Destructive URLs: A URL shortener can be abused to unfold destructive one-way links. Implementing URL validation, blacklisting, or integrating with third-occasion stability solutions to check URLs ahead of shortening them can mitigate this hazard.
Spam Avoidance: Price limiting and CAPTCHA can avoid abuse by spammers seeking to deliver thousands of brief URLs.
7. Scalability
Since the URL shortener grows, it might require to manage a lot of URLs and redirect requests. This demands a scalable architecture, maybe involving load balancers, dispersed databases, and microservices.

Load Balancing: Distribute targeted visitors throughout multiple servers to take care of high hundreds.
Dispersed Databases: Use databases which will scale horizontally, like Cassandra or MongoDB.
Microservices: Individual worries like URL shortening, analytics, and redirection into diverse companies to enhance scalability and maintainability.
8. Analytics
URL shorteners often deliver analytics to trace how often a short URL is clicked, where the targeted visitors is coming from, and various handy metrics. This calls for logging Each and every redirect and possibly integrating with analytics platforms.
